VCU Troubleshooting
When your Volvo's VECU acts up, it can lead to a range of troubles. First, attempt diagnosing the specific problem. Common indicators include powertrain hesitation, warning lights illuminating, and gear selection difficulties. Once you've diagnosed the problem, you can then consider fix options.
Consulting a qualified mechanic or expert is always recommended. They have the expertise and resources to properly diagnose the underlying issue and execute the necessary maintenance.
Remember, attempting self-repair on a VECU can be difficult and may void your warranty. It's best to leave it to the professionals for safe and effective fixes.
